The UK Medicine Landscape: Why UCL is a Challenge for Many

A group of medical students in white coats studying together in a hospital hallway.

For many aspiring doctors in the United Kingdom, studying medicine at a top-tier institution like University College London (UCL) represents the pinnacle of their academic ambitions. UCL's Medical School is globally renowned, consistently ranking among the best for medical education and research. However, gaining admission is an exceptionally competitive endeavour, demanding not only outstanding academic achievement but also extensive extracurricular engagement, rigorous entrance exam performance, and compelling interview skills.

The sheer volume of applications to UK medical schools, coupled with a limited number of places, means that even highly qualified candidates often face rejection. This intense competition is a significant barrier for many talented UK students, prompting them to explore high-quality medical education options outside the traditional domestic route. While the prestige of a UK medical degree is undeniable, the practical realities of securing a place often necessitate a broader perspective.

North Cyprus: An Accessible Pathway to Study Medicine

For UK students seeking an internationally recognised medical degree without the prohibitive entry barriers of domestic universities, North Cyprus presents a compelling and increasingly popular alternative. Universities in North Cyprus offer robust English-medium medical programs that adhere to international standards, providing a direct route for students who may find UK admissions too restrictive.

A key advantage for British students is the admissions policy: North Cyprus universities, including those offering medicine, do not require external English-language proficiency tests like IELTS or TOEFL, nor do they mandate standardised entrance exams such as the UCAT, BMAT, SAT, or ACT. Admission is primarily based on your secondary-school academic transcript. Upon arrival, students who do not hold an existing English qualification take an in-house English Proficiency Exam. This is a placement test, not an admission gate; students who do not pass enter a one-year English Preparatory School before commencing their medical degree, ensuring they have the necessary language skills for success.

UCL's Rigorous Admissions for Medicine

To study medicine at UCL, prospective UK students typically need to achieve exceptional A-level grades, often A*AA or AAA, with specific requirements for Chemistry and Biology. In addition to academic excellence, applicants must sit and perform well in either the University Clinical Aptitude Test (UCAT) or the BioMedical Admissions Test (BMAT), both of which assess critical thinking, problem-solving, and scientific knowledge. Successful candidates then proceed to a multi-mini interview (MMI) stage, evaluating their communication skills, empathy, and suitability for a medical career. The entire process is highly competitive, with a strong emphasis on demonstrating a deep understanding of the medical profession and relevant work experience.

Degree Recognition and International Mobility for UK Graduates

A critical consideration for any UK student studying medicine abroad is the international recognition and mobility of their degree. North Cyprus universities offer a robust framework for this, ensuring their medical degrees are widely accepted for further study and professional practice across Europe and beyond.

All degrees issued by North Cyprus universities come with the EU Diploma Supplement. This 'blue diploma' is a standardised document that provides a detailed description of the nature, level, context, content, and status of the studies successfully completed. It significantly enhances the transparency and academic recognition of qualifications within the European Higher Education Area (EHEA), making it easier for graduates to pursue postgraduate studies or seek employment in other European countries, including those within the EU. This is a crucial advantage for UK students, as it ensures their qualification is readable and accepted by European universities and employers.

Furthermore, North Cyprus medical degrees are accredited by Turkey's Council of Higher Education (YÖK). This accreditation provides academic equivalence to degrees from Turkish state universities, opening up opportunities for graduates who may later wish to live, study, or work in Turkey. The dual recognition from the EU Diploma Supplement and YÖK accreditation provides strong international mobility, offering realistic career and further-study opportunities across Europe, Turkey, and globally, particularly vital in a field like medicine where cross-border professional standards are paramount.

GMC Registration Pathway for North Cyprus Medical Graduates

Three medical students in a hallway discussing notes, fostering teamwork and learning.

For UK students graduating from a medical school in North Cyprus, the pathway to General Medical Council (GMC) registration in the UK is clear and well-defined. Medical degrees from North Cyprus universities, such as those offered by Near East University and Eastern Mediterranean University, are recognised by the World Federation for Medical Education (WFME). This recognition is a fundamental requirement for international medical graduates seeking to register with the GMC.

Upon graduation, UK students with a WFME-recognised medical degree from North Cyprus will typically need to pass the Professional and Linguistic Assessments Board (PLAB) test, which assesses their medical knowledge and clinical skills. The PLAB test is divided into two parts: PLAB 1 (a written exam) and PLAB 2 (a practical objective structured clinical examination). After successfully passing the PLAB, graduates usually complete an approved period of postgraduate training (internship or foundation year) in the UK or an equivalent approved internship abroad before gaining full GMC registration. This ensures that while the admission process is more accessible, the professional standards for practicing medicine in the UK remain rigorously upheld.
